LCSC: Was
used both as a starter and reliever last season. Made 16 appearances
with seven starts. Went 7-0 with a 2.54 ERA and one save. Was fifth
on the team in innings pitched with 56.2. Had 11 of the team’s 14
balks last season. Opponents hit .235, and he struck out 60, also
fifth on the team, with just 13 walks.
JUNIOR
COLLEGE: Played
pitcher and catcher for Cerritos Junior College the past two seasons
and was captain in 2006. He went 2-5 on the mound with four saves
and a team-leading 1.84 ERA. He appeared in 15 games and started
three and recorded 41 strikeouts in 44 innings. At the plate, he
went .263 with three doubles and 13 RBI. He was a first-team
all-conference pick as a freshman.
HIGH
SCHOOL: Played
pitcher and catcher for two seasons at St. John Bosco High and was
captain of the team his senior year. He was named the team’s MVP and
was first-team all-league his senior year after being a second-team
selection as a junior.
PERSONAL: Born on
Feb. 11, 1986 to Gary and Patricia Schwarzenbach, Brad has one
sister, Jamie, who played softball at Creighton University. Brad has
been selected three times in the Major League draft. He was selected
by the San Francisco Giants after his senior year of high school and
then by Atlanta following his freshman year at Cerritos, both in the
32nd round. In 2006, the New York Mets chose him in the
44th round. Brad is majoring in Kinesiology at LCSC.
